Abstract

The present invention provides a grease composition for constant velocity joints, which includes a lubricating base oil, a thickener including a nitrogen-containing compound, a triglyceride, a diester, and a boron nitride, wherein a total content of the triglyceride and the diester is 1 to 5 mass % based on a total amount of the grease composition, and a mass ratio of a content of the triglyceride to a content of the diester (triglyceride/diester) is 0.3 to 1.5.

Claims (14)

1. A grease composition for constant velocity joints comprising:

a lubricating base oil;

a thickener comprising a nitrogen-containing compound;

a triglyceride;

dioctyl adipate; and

a boron nitride,

wherein a total content of the triglyceride and the dioctyl adipate is 1 to 5 mass % based on a total amount of the grease composition, and a mass ratio of a content of the triglyceride to a content of the dioctyl adipate (triglyceride/dioctyl adipate) is 0.3 to 1.5 wherein a content of the boron nitride is 0.05 to 1 mass % based on the total amount of the grease composition.

2. The grease composition for constant velocity joints according to claim 1 , further comprising an organomolybdenum, a zinc dithiophosphate and a polysulfide.

3. The grease composition for constant velocity joints according to claim 2 , wherein,

a content of the organomolybdenum is 0.05 to 0.5 mass % in terms of molybdenum element, and

a total content of the organomolybdenum, the zinc dithiophosphate and the polysulfide is 2 to 5 mass %,

based on the total amount of the grease composition.

4. The grease composition for constant velocity joints according to claim 1 , wherein the composition is used for lubricating constant velocity joints applied to drive shafts for automobiles.

5. A constant velocity joint comprising, the grease composition for constant velocity joints according to claim 1 , the grease composition sealed in the constant velocity joint.
